Stakeholder Key Gains Primary Costs Net Worth Impact
Customers Convenience, variety, speed Delivery fees, higher menu prices Positive when time saved offsets fees; neutral to negative if fees dominate
Restaurants New revenue stream, exposure Platform commissions, packaging costs Positive for incremental sales with thin margins; negative if commissions erode profit
Delivery Partners Flexible hours, per-trip pay Fuel/maintenance, platform fees Positive in high-demand zones; negative in saturated or low-order areas
Platform Network effects, data insights Customer acquisition, incentives Positive when scale drives efficient matching and pricing power

Urban Delivery Economics

In dense neighborhoods, UberEats worth net depends on order density and rider availability. Shorter routes reduce deadhead miles and increase earnings per hour for partners.

Restaurant participation fuels variety and shorter order times, while dynamic pricing balances supply and demand. Customers accept higher fees during peak periods when speed and reliability are guaranteed.

Operational Efficiency Factors

Routing algorithms, batchability, and restaurant throughput influence how efficiently the platform converts demand into delivered orders.

Higher batching rates lower per-order costs, while optimized dispatch reduces wait times and driver idle periods, improving the overall worth net across the ecosystem.

How do delivery fees affect the UberEats worth net for restaurants?

High commissions can erode restaurant profits unless they generate enough incremental sales to offset platform costs and packaging expenses.

What determines whether a delivery partner finds UberEats worth the effort?

Net earnings per hour depend on demand density, vehicle costs, and incentives; partners in busy zones with short distances typically find higher net value.

Do dynamic pricing changes shift the UberEats worth net for customers?

Surge fees raise customer costs but help maintain delivery availability, balancing system reliability with perceived fairness during peak demand.

Why do some neighborhoods show higher UberEats worth net than others?

Order concentration, restaurant density, and rider supply create clusters where efficient batching and routing amplify earnings and convenience for all parties.
